“That feels better, this space is now part of mine”, almost a hint of a smirk appearing on Sofia’s face. “I am going to use some of that leather and a bit of that sword as well.”
“…Sure, for what?” The leather and the broken end of the sword started to dissolve much the same way as the books did earlier.
“Just to help restore some of myself.” She smiled as Kaden stared at his now glorified two handed dagger. “Don’t worry I just took the broken bit off the end. I even tapered it for you so it actually looks better.”
“Well I wasn’t going to win any competitions with it anyway. I want to try out some magic, I have bits and pieces of different spells, but only one is complete. I want to test it.”
“You could always create something to practice on, let me show you.” With a wave of her hand she created a few target dummies.
“…Why do they have my face drawn on them?” Kaden, glaring at her.
“I felt you need all the help you can get. I know seeing that face on a target would motivate anyone to improve.” Sofia said with a hint of amusement. “I am doing this for your benefit, honestly.”
“Very funny! You really do have a point about being motivated.” As he waved his hand, the portraits turned from resembling Kaden to Sofia. “That’s better, I feel really motivated now.”
“Hmm… suit yourself” she shrugged.
Kaden walked up to the first dummy and swung the former long sword (now long dagger) at the target. The blade hit the target and slightly glanced off. “I guess there is a difference from knowing something and actually using it in practice.” He tried a few more swings making minor corrections as he went. “I am finally getting the hang of aligning the edge of the blade with the target, so this was one of the things missing in the damaged part of the book.”

“All right, magic time.”
“Gi Veme St Ren Gth” his voice chanted excitedly as he took another swing at the target. “Nothing? That’s strange, I did everything as it was written.” He started to scratch his head. “Gi Veme St Ren Gth”, he tried again, only to receive the same result.
“How do you plan to chant a spell when you don’t even know how the language sounds?” Sofia was laughing so hard, a tear almost fell out of the corner of her eye. “You’re making sounds with your mouth to what the words would translate to in your head but, you don’t actually know the language so all you’re doing is spouting gibberish.”
“Great, so not only can I not cast magic until I learn the language. I have to hear you laughing at me…”
“Well, you should have seen your face. Here, take this memory, you’re lucky I remember this from just before the fort was attacked.”
Kaden felt a memory slowly push towards him. He saw what appeared to be the fort commander in the room. The commander had the same blade Kaden was using in his hand and at the ready. The commander had pushed his closet in front of the door to try and create a makeshift barricade. Just then a giant axe with a red glow appeared in place of where the lock on the door was supposed to be. “Gi Vem Est Ren Gth”, the commander chanted, his voice had a strange unnatural eerie undertone echo to it. “Gi Vem Es Wif Tn Ess”, he finished his second chant as the door opened and the giant red axe chopped through the closet in a single swing. A man that would be best described as a mountain wearing some sort of animal skull mask walked in.

The intruder was a heavily armored barbarian complete with an equally heavy overbearing presence. To the commander’s credit, he didn’t seem intimidated. Instead he resumed his fighting stance and waited.
The intruder swung his axe down, the commander dodged to the left and made a quick slash to the intruder’s arm. His weapon bit in to the intruder’s flesh leaving a deep and nasty gash. Almost unaffected the axe came towards the commander’s side. The commander leapt back with unnatural speed dodging the axe a second time, he then leapt forward with a quick thrust towards the intruder. The intruder hadn’t yet recovered from the swing and the commander’s sword pierced part of the intruder’s leg.
The commander attempted to withdraw again, favoring the in and out tactic. The intruder however had other ideas and managed to catch the commander’s sword with one hand, bringing the axe down and through the flat of the blade with the other. Before the commander had any time to act, the intruder used the flat of his axe to knock the commander through his desk and out the window.
The rest of the memory was uneventful, the intruder’s men walked in and started looting the place. The knocked over candles in the room started to light various flammable objects on fire. The only other thing of note was the memory of a thinner man dressed similar to the intruder walking in with glowing green hands and healing the intruder without chanting. Kaden could sense the thinner man somehow manipulating the surrounding energy with his will.
Thinking on it further, Kaden realized that the commander was also manipulating the surrounding energy only he used a chant to do so.
I will have to figure this out later, I want to get a far better understanding of how magic works.
Kaden had always dreamed of being a mage, unlocking the secrets of the universe. Now he finally had a chance.
“Thanks, this helps me out a lot” he turned and smiled at Sofia.
“You gave me life, it is the least I can do. Also if you were to die too easily I doubt I would find a replacement capable of entertain me”, she smiled.
“I am here to entertain, if nothing else.” Trying to stifle a small laugh. “Now,” he turned towards the target dummy. “Gi Vem Est Ren Gth”
